基于跨层设计AODV的QoS扩展和仿真实现

摘    要:为了提高无线网络信道资源的利用率,采用测量MAC层信道空闲率估算节点剩余带宽,跨层访问剩余带宽的方法,实现AODV协议的QoS扩展(CLQ-AODV),并在NS2上仿真实现。仿真结果表明,CLQ-AODV协议的分组端到端平均时延和平均路由开销有所减少,分组投递率获得提高。

关 键 词:无线Mesh网  QoS  AODV  跨层设计  带宽估算

QoS Expansion and Simulation for AODV based on Cross-layer Design

Abstract:In order to improve wireless networks channel resources and its utilization rate,the remaining available bandwidth of nodes and accessing residual bandwidth through cross layer are estimated by the channel idle rates based on the MAC layer,which achieves the QoS extension and simulation for AODV in NS2(CLQ-AODV).The simulation result show that the CLQ-AODV has been reduced the average delay of end to end packet and the average routing overhead with the increase of the packet delivery ratio.
Keywords:wireless Mesh networks  QoS  AODV  across-layer design  bandwidth estimation
